Multiples vulnérabilités dans GitLab (26 août 2026)

Multiple vulnerabilities were discovered in GitLab that enable remote code execution (RCE), distributed denial of service (DDoS), and unauthorized data access. The flaws affect the GitLab platform directly and require patching to prevent exploitation.

Why it matters: Organizations running GitLab must assess which versions are affected and apply patches immediately, as RCE vulnerabilities in a central development platform pose critical risk to source code and infrastructure.
